Turtle is the RDF serialization aligned with
     SPARQL

     • Shorthand to avoid typing so much
        – . ‘dot’ is end statement
        – ; ‘semi-colon’ repeat subject
        – , ‘comma’ is repeat subject and predicate
     • prefix
        – before ‘:’ is abbreviation of uri

Why learn SPARQL


     • Standardized formal query language
        – implementation independent
           • SPARQL ➔ SQL (via R2ML)
           • SPARQL ➔ webservice (via SADI)
           • SPARQL ➔ LDAP (e.g. SquirrelRDF)
           • SPARQL ➔ RDF (triplestore e.g. OWLIM-se)
           • SPARQL ➔ HADOOP/HIVE (e.g. SHARD)
        – How you query independent of how you store!

Lets learn SPARQL


     • Queries over RDF data.
       – Four basic types
          • SELECT
              – Returns “tab delimited” results
          • CONSTRUCT
              – Makes new triples
          • DESCRIBE
              – Returns all triples mentioning a resource
          • ASK
              – Return true if anything matches

MINUS{} or FILTER (NOT EXISTS{})


     • Whats the difference?
       – MINUS subtracts results
       – NOT EXITS tests if the sub pattern is possible at all.
          • Normally the faster option.

Filters


     • ?x = ?y does casting (value conversions)
        – 1.0^^xsd:float = 1^^xsd:int is true
     • sameTerm(?x, ?y) does not
        – sameTerm(1.0^^xsd:float, 1^^xsd:int)

HAVING


     • FILTER for aggregates
     • After the GROUP BY clause
        – ... GROUP BY ?x HAVING (count(?y) > 2)
        – ... GROUP BY ?x HAVING (min(?y) = 2)
        – etc...

SERVICE


     • Useful
        – Quick experimenting with combing multiple
          datasources
        – Quick for queries where not to much data is send to
          the remote point

     • Slow
        – When you ask for to much data
        – Remote endpoint not resourced for your questions
